The annual Mountain Heritage Day will be a combination old-fashioned mountain fair and showcase for Southern Appalachian music, arts, dance and song, with the atmosphere of a big family reunion. Visitors will find three stages of traditional old-time, gospel, and bluegrass music and dance, with plenty of fiddles, banjos, and clogging. Festival-goers are invited to join in workshops at the Circle Tent and participate in shape-note singing, one of the mountains’ sacred traditions. Admission and parking are free so bring your family and experience all that our rich heritage has to offer. Don't miss the Smoky Mountain Splendor Quilt Show at the Ramsey Regional Activity Center on campus, featuring 300+ quilts, displays, vendors and more. Mountain Heritage Day is recognized as one of the "Top 20" events in the Southeast for the month of September.

Celebrate the enchanting Dillsboro Lights & Luminaries festival, a dazzling holiday tradition held annually during the first two weeks of December in the quaint town of Dillsboro. This remarkable festival beckons visitors from all corners to experience the magical ambiance created by the illumination of 2,500 candles and twinkling white lights. This festive event, which started as a one-night showcase of luminaries in 1983, has since blossomed into a highly anticipated multi-day festival, drawing both locals and travelers to immerse themselves in the festive cheer and camaraderie. Explore the glowing downtown streets, where the air is filled with the harmonious sound of carolers and the sweet scent of cider and cocoa, generously offered by the welcoming shop owners. Enjoy live music while the children will experience a visit with Santa and Mrs. Claus. Indulge in the nostalgia of the season with complimentary horse and buggy rides, offering a charming perspective of the twinkling surroundings. Nestled in the Blue Ridge Mountains of North Carolina, Sapphire Valley offers the area’s finest skiing facility, boasting a state-of-the-art quad lift, a learning center slope and newly expanded, multiple lane, 500-foot snow tubing run. The actual open date is weather dependent but typically around the second to third week of December. Just above 3,400 feet elevation, Sapphire Valley offers a 1,600-foot main run with a vertical drop of 200 feet and a 500-foot snow tubing run. And now, Sapphire Valley Ski Area offers a moving carpet to quickly transport you back to the top of the slopes for multiple runs throughout each 1.75 hour session.
